

AI Has Made Everything Worse | Hany Farid on the Internet's Truth Problem
Hany Farid, one of the world’s leading experts on deepfakes and digital forensics, joins us to explain why AI-generated content is pushing us toward a world where we can no longer trust what we see, hear, or even who we’re talking to online.
